Output 0bf43095fc16c3ac06f9222a0d8fad17b3349a6181020c0073af2875f0cc9520:154

value
10463696
script pubkey
OP_0 OP_PUSHBYTES_20 16a1b4067df3ce5ce67258c887bdc45b36cbe6bb
address
bc1qz6smgpna7089eenjtryg00wytvmvhe4md2n2jl
transaction
0bf43095fc16c3ac06f9222a0d8fad17b3349a6181020c0073af2875f0cc9520
spent
true